Overview of Covington Senior Living of Farmington

Offering vibrant independent living and assisted living experiences, Covington Senior Living of Farmington is a luxury senior living community in Davis County, Farmington, UT, offering independent living and assisted living. Residents can choose from a variety of floor plans designed to accommodate various lifestyles and promote a warm and comfortable living space. The community’s dedicated team works hard to continuously provide residents with outstanding services and care, including personal care assistance, medication management, laundry services, and more.

A full-time registered nurse conducts a thorough assessment of residents’ needs and curates a customized, detailed care plan to match those needs accordingly. Residents here also enjoy access to an array of beautiful amenities, including a fire pit, koi pond, putting green, oversized outdoor chess set, covered bowery and outdoor kitchen, and playground for the grandchildren. Restaurant-style dining is also provided featuring three nutritious and delicious chef-prepared meals each day with accommodations for specific dietary needs. An array of daily activities and special events are highly prioritized, keeping residents active and engaged while providing plenty of opportunities to connect and learn new things.

Inspection Reports Summary Info An editor-reviewed summary of the themes and findings across this facility's recent inspection reports.

The most recent inspection on February 26, 2024, identified several deficiencies related to employee training, unsecured hazardous materials, incomplete service plans, and emergency preparedness. Earlier inspections were not provided for comparison, so broader inspection patterns cannot be determined from the available information. Inspectors cited issues primarily involving staff orientation and training, safety concerns with unsecured items, and gaps in emergency and disaster response planning. There were no complaint investigations or enforcement actions listed in the available reports. Without previous inspection data, it is unclear whether these issues represent a new or ongoing trend.

Aging Waiver

UT Medicaid Aging Waiver

Age 65+
General Utah resident, Medicaid-eligible, nursing home-level care need.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,829/month 300% FBR, individual
Asset Limits $2,000 (individual), $3,000 (couple).
UT

Rural challenges; waitlists possible.

Benefits
Personal care (5-7 hours/day) Respite (240 hours/year) Adult day care ($65/day) Home modifications ($1,500 avg.)

Medicare Savings Program (MSP)

Utah Medicare Savings Program

Age 65+ or disabled
General UT resident, Medicare Part A/B.
Income Limits (2025) ~$2,510/month (QMB), ~$3,380/month (SLMB), ~$3,598/month (QI)—individual.
Asset Limits $9,430 (individual), $14,130 (couple).
UT

Includes Extra Help for Part D; no waitlist.

Benefits
Covers Part B premiums ($174.70/month) Deductibles ($240/year) Copays (~20%)
